Output dd5808a9514a46709551fbbdc0a22d609d5d8156b7f989738ffcf832ce014974:6

value
322005520
script pubkey
OP_0 OP_PUSHBYTES_20 3426fb3476cedfc794263f3db7bb11216658978b
address
bc1qxsn0kdrkem0u09px8u7m0wc3y9n939utwwge4x
transaction
dd5808a9514a46709551fbbdc0a22d609d5d8156b7f989738ffcf832ce014974
confirmations
302852
spent
true